Output efb11a05f1cdf23e4d1df2604e8cd3d5ef0c42242b6dfd3b29ca07833bface87:7

value
226418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b95ead83eaf5a4943a7b7ae59168269864c72dd OP_EQUAL
address
3Jnssrf7wDR4qzLjAR4thqyEoDfpBYnQKM
transaction
efb11a05f1cdf23e4d1df2604e8cd3d5ef0c42242b6dfd3b29ca07833bface87
confirmations
299290
spent
true